President & CEO
Ephrata National Bank
Stauffer became Ephrata National Bank’s 8th president January 1, 2020. He also took up the reins as CEO on that date. He was appointed chair of ENB Financial Corporation, the bank holding company of Ephrata National Bank (ENB), in July 2020. Stauffer joined Ephrata National Bank as a teller in February 1982. He’s also served as assistant branch manager, commercial loan officer and vice president of commercial lending manager before being appointed president and CEO.
He describes himself as a community banker who enjoys building relationships with individuals and local business owners in order to help them achieve their financial goals. He is focused on providing creative financial solutions and highly responsive customer service. “My 38 years of banking experience gives me a unique perspective on the banking and financial service needs of customers in our market,” he said.
